
A major action has been reported in Salem District involving the sealing of the Karipatti quarry. The development, shared under the banner of Vijay Social Teamⱽˢᵀ, describes an enforcement move against illegal extraction activities at the quarry site.
According to the news account, authorities sealed the Karipatti quarry after receiving complaints and observations that minerals were being cut and removed illegally. The sealing indicates that officials treated the activity as a serious violation, taking immediate steps to stop further illegal operations.
